Montana, in America's northwest, is a land of contrasts; to the west it is full of
tall rugged mountains, while to the east it has broad plains. It is home to Glacier
National Park and a portion of Yellowstone National Park.
The economy of this area used to be based on the extraction of natural resources
- copper, petroleum and coal - together with logging and agriculture. Today service
industries play an increasingly popular role, with tourism bringing in a significant
income.
